Sorghastrum nutans

 

Type: Grass

Sun/Shade: Full sun

Moisture: Dry to medium soil 

Bloom Time in RI: August to October

Ecological Significance/Pollinators: overwintering insects, food for songbirds, and is a soil stabilizer. It is also the host plant for several grasshopper species. 

Spreading Habit: Height 3-6', Spread 1-2'; spreads via rhizomes, sometimes aggressively

Seed Provence: Original ecotype collected in Clermont, NY. (Grown out: Hilltop Hanover)

Habitat: Grasslands, meadows and fields, woodlands, shores of rivers or lakes (Wetland Code UPL)
